Corvus jamaicensis
The Jamaican Crow (Corvus jamaicensis) is a medium-sized, all-black bird native to Jamaica. It is known for its distinctive cawing call and intelligent behavior. These birds are often found in forested areas, including both primary and secondary forests, and they are also known to inhabit agricultural areas. The Jamaican Crow is an omnivorous species, feeding on a variety of fruits, insects, small vertebrates, and carrion. Due to habitat loss and potential predation, the conservation status of the Jamaican Crow is currently listed as Vulnerable by the IUCN.
Habitat: Forested areas and agricultural lands
